26 April 2001, 20:05  US FX Daily Outlook: Euro gains after the ECB leaves rates flat

By Cornelius Luca
New York, April 26 (BridgeNews) - The euro advanced to a two-day high after the European Central Bank (ECB) met market expectations and left its interest rates unchanged at its Council Meeting. The central bank will rebuff pressure to ease its monetary stance during the G7 meeting this weekend in Washington with evidence of above target inflation in the region.
* * *
In the latest news on inflation, German preliminary CPI came above forecast at up 0.3% in April and up 2.8% on the year. All eyes are now on the U.S. employment cost index, which is expected to rise 1.1% in the first quarter.
However, the Federal Reserve, which is focusing on economic weakness rather than the threat of inflation, is not expected to react to the data.
Dollar/yen trimmed gains after climbing to an eight-day high of 122.83 on disappointment that new Japanese Prime Minister Junichiro Koizumi appointed the relatively unknown, 79-year old Masajuro Shiokawa as his Finance Minister.
Both sterling and Swiss franc advanced to two-day lows versus the dollar, in line with the euro. One day after rebounding from a seven-week low of 1.5395, dollar/Canada opened virtually unchanged within an inside range.
Market participants will be faced with speeches by Treasury Secretary Paul O'Neill, Fed Gov. Edward Gramlich, San Francisco Fed Bank President Robert Parry, and Philadelphia Federal Reserve Bank President Anthony Santomero.
Traders will likely try to bid the major European currencies higher in the morning.
